The TN556C and TN2198 ISDN-BRI Line circuit packs provide the Avaya Definity
Server CSI with the interface to ISDN-BRI end points, Adjunct-Switch Application
Interface (ASAI) and adjuncts (for example, CONVERSANT®. Voice System).
The circuit packs contain 12 ports of line circuit interface, each of which operates
with two B-channels (referred to as B1 and B2 throughout this section) and one
D-channel as specified in the ISDN-BRI Specification. In this context, the term
“ISDN-BRI port” is used to refer collectively to ports on the TN556C and TN2198
circuit packs which are connected to either BRI endpoints or ASAI or adjuncts.
For BRI endpoints, each B-channel may support voice or circuit-switched data
and may be circuit-switched simultaneously. The B-channels are not used on
ports connected to ASAI or adjuncts. The D-channel is used for conveying
signaling between the switch and a BRI endpoint(s) or ASAI or adjunct.
ISDN-BRI endpoints are available in various configurations. All endpoints require
the D-channel to convey signaling information to the switch. Only one B-channel
is required for a voice-only set or a stand-alone data module (BRI-DAT). A voice
and data-capable set requires both B-channels (one for voice and one for data).
Therefore, each TN556 or TN2198 port can support either two voice-only sets,
two stand-alone data modules (BRI-DAT), or one voice and data-capable set.
Only a single ASAI or adjunct may be connected to an ISDN-BRI port. Multiple
adjuncts per line are not supported.
Figure 21 on page 799
illustrates the physical connection (solid line) between an
ISDN-BRI Port and its associated ISDN-BRI set(s). Each physical connection
allows for two B-channels and one D-channel. Each ISDN-BRI circuit pack can
support up to 12 of these physical connections to different voice and voice/data
sets or ASAI or adjuncts. On a TN2198 each ISDN-BRI circuit pack can support
up to 12 physical connections to a NT1, which, in turn, connects to 2 terminals.
This section covers the maintenance documentation for ISDN-BRI ports. Some of
the results of maintenance testing of ISDN-BRI ports may be affected by the
health of the ISDN-BRI Line circuit pack (BRI-BD), BRI endpoint (BRI-SET), or
ASAI adjunct (ASAI-AJ/LGATE-AJ) or adjunct (ATT_AJ/ATTE-AJ). These
interactions should be kept in mind when investigating the cause of ISDN-BRI port
problems. For more information on the circuit pack and endpoints, refer to the
BRI-BD (ISDN-BRI Line Circuit Pack) Maintenance documentation, the BRI-SET
(ISDN-BRI Endpoint) Maintenance documentation, and ASAI-AJ (Adjunct-Switch
Application Interface) Maintenance documentation, ATT-AJ (Adjunct)
Maintenance documentation, LGATE-AJ (Ethernet Adjunct-Switch Application
Interface) Maintenance documentation, and ATTE-AJ (Ethernet Adjunct)
Maintenance documentation.
